Fifth-District Congressman Bob Good has submitted a letter to the Justice Department demanding an investigation into bad actors who use artificial intelligence to produce explicit images of children.

In the letter, Good writes that he is “gravely concerned” about A-I being used to generate child sex abuse materials that are then disseminated on the internet.

The request is co-signed by 29 of Good’s fellow Republicans, including Sixth District Representative Ben Cline.

The group says that while they understand A-I can be beneficial, they ask if U-S Attorney General Merrick Garland has the authority to crack down on what they call a “growing issue.”

Reports of obscene, artificially-produced images of minors on the web have circulated since 2019.
